Weymouth in Dorset, a charming coastal town, is an ideal destination for luxury cottage holidays, offering visitors a delightful blend of history, natural beauty, and leisure activities. Nestled along the Jurassic Coast, a UNESCO World Heritage Site, Weymouth boasts a picturesque seafront with Georgian architecture, a vibrant harbor, and the golden sands of Weymouth Beach. The town is known for its culinary offerings, providing an array of fine dining experiences with fresh local seafood and gourmet cuisine. Boutique shops and quaint cafés line the streets, perfect for leisurely afternoons. Cultural enthusiasts can explore the Nothe Fort, an impressive Victorian fortress with panoramic views, or enjoy events at the Weymouth Pavilion.
Within a five-mile radius of Weymouth, visitors can immerse themselves in the stunning natural landscapes and exciting activities. The Isle of Portland, a rugged limestone peninsula, is renowned for its dramatic cliffs and coastal walks, offering excellent opportunities for bird watching and rock climbing. The Dorset Area of Outstanding Natural Beauty provides numerous trails for hiking and cycling, including the renowned South West Coast Path. Outdoor pursuits are abundant, with water sports like sailing, windsurfing, and paddleboarding available in the sheltered waters of Weymouth Bay. Adventure seekers can also explore the nearby Jurassic Skyline, offering breathtaking views of the coastline and countryside from its rotating observation tower.
An hour's drive from Weymouth opens up a wealth of attractions and picturesque destinations. The historic city of Dorchester, with its Roman heritage and the Dorset County Museum, provides a fascinating day out. To the west, the charming towns of Bridport and Lyme Regis offer cultural attractions such as the Bridport Arts Centre and the Lyme Regis Museum. Beach lovers can visit the pristine sands of Studland Bay or the unique geological formations at Lulworth Cove and Durdle Door. Further inland, the tranquil landscapes of the New Forest National Park invite exploration by foot, bike, or even horseback. Weymouth appeals to all tastes and ages with its golden beaches, watersports and fishing trips. A short drive takes you to Portland Harbour, and the rugged Isle of Portland, linked to Weymouth by Chesil Beach. Call in at Abbotsbury Swannery and Subtropical Gardens on the coast road or head down to West Bay to glimpse the stunning Dorset Heritage Coastline.
